From W.E.B. Dubois through Lee Brown, this anthology provides a collection of the key articles in criminology and criminal justice written by black scholars. Available in a single volume for the first time, the articles collected in this book reflect the voices of AfricanAmerican scholars and display the diversity of perspectives sought after in todays academic community. Crime in the AfricanAmerican community is examined from social, economic and political perspectives, and the historical context of each article is provided by the editors. Spanning the 20th century, these works present a historical chronology of AfricanAmerican views on crime and its control with theoretical perspectives that have often been tangential to mainstream scholarship.
